well it sounds like a pretty good basis. not sure if there's much of a hook. the melody doesn't really grab me - it sounds alright, just nothing special. imo it lacks tension, so trying changing the notes and adding some tension.

the final melody needs to evolve somehow too, either rhythmically melodically sonically or all three.

looking forward to hearing percussion when you put it in.

in the breakdown i think you really need to have a more engaging rhythm ( right now the background arps are boring ). plus the melody is too slow to act as a good buildup.

Cut the "Ecstacy" vocal. It adds nothing.

Drums at beginning and end could use a little more variation. And maybe a deeper kick drum.

I agree the molody could be improved somewhat.

Also another harmonic synth would be good.... you just have that one fast one... maybe a bass harmony?

I like the track overall, I'm actually ok with how the breakdown works out. You do ride pretty heavily on that melody though... again.. try adding another synth and play with the drums a bit more.
